Director, Learning and Development Doctor & Field Clinical Development

Aspen Dental is one of the largest retail healthcare business support organizations in the U.S., seeking a Director for Doctor & Field Clinical Development. This role involves creating and implementing learning solutions for doctors and field clinical roles, supporting their onboarding and professional development while collaborating with various stakeholders across the organization.

Responsibilities

Support and enable successful onboarding and integration of Aspen Dental’s new doctors, owners, and field clinical roles including hygienists, dental assistants and lab technicians
Partner with senior leaders, the Clinical Support team, owners and the broader L&D, Talent Management and HR teams to understand specific developments needs for doctors, owners and field clinical roles, including clinical skill development, leadership and professional development and business management skills
Design and deliver a suite of highly effective onboarding solutions, programs, tools and resources. Solutions may include formal learning programs, experiential learning assignments, coaching, etc
Drive a learning culture across the organization
Understand the specific needs of doctors, owners and field clinical roles as learners so you can advocate and adapt for their specific needs and preferences
Ensure all development programs are aligned and leveraged across a broader audience of doctor and field clinical team members as well as front office roles
Evaluate existing programs/content for impact and alignment with organizational needs. Provide recommendations for learning experiences that increase reach, impact, and future capability requirements
Use data to measure success: learn, iterate, and improve; analyze trends and develop proactive actions to improve the experience for future learners
Partner with others to solve business problems and contribute expertise and support beyond doctor and field clinical development as needed

Required

Bachelor's degree required; Master's degree preferred
A minimum of 7+ years of relevant learning and development experience, ideally in a fast-paced organization with a distributed workforce
A minimum of 5+ years leading a team of L&D professionals
Advanced understanding of adult learning theory and principles
Understanding of DSOs (dentistry service organizations) or similar medical industries is desirable. Experience leading learning in this field is preferred
Previous experience developing onboarding processes and programming
Strong business insight, with the ability to credibly make a business case, by linking current and anticipated business challenges with learning and development solutions
Well versed in digital learning, just-in-time / micro-learning, and blended learning strategies
Strong capabilities in data analytics (as it pertains to measuring learning)
Experience providing consultation to senior leadership on strategic initiatives
Excellent communication and influencing skills at all levels in the organization and extremely flexibility to be proactive in a fast-paced, ever-changing environment
Excellent facilitation and mentoring skills. Experience in group facilitation and leading group/cohort dynamics to create connections and foster understanding
Ability to travel as needed
